A Preliminary Study On The Causes Of Wrecking Of Tobacco In Lincang Areas,Yunnan Province

Tobacco industry is one of the important economic pillars in Yunnan where is also one of the major tobacco production places in China.Therefore,the quantity and the quality of tobacco production are essential for promoting economic efficiency of tobacco.In recent years,some of the middle-lower parts of the tobaccos(mainly were Yunyan87 and K326)in Lincang,Yunnan province have been easily broken from their petiole bases during the three growing stages(from vigorous to mature stages)due to storm and touch by animals and people.As a result,the tobacco production in Lincang has been decreased,which led to great economic losses for the local development.On the basis of such research background,the present study was designed to investigate the reasons for tobaccos’ fracturing by finding out the types of tobaccos that would be most likely break.Specifically speaking,on the one hand,the present study explored the influence of transplantation density,plastic film mulching and transplantation date on the tobaccos’ physiological and biochemical indexes of their middle-lower parts(including sand leaves,4-6-(th)leaves and lumbar leaves),respectively,on the other hand,in order to find out the main factor for the tobaccos’ resistance to fracture,the effects of temperature,humidity and light intensity on the related biochemical indexes of the tobaccos’ resistance to fracture were explored on the basis of the results of the three ecological modeling research.The explored indexes consisted of the following aspects:tobaccos’ middle-lower parts’ fracture rate,lignin content,POD and PAL activities as well as their specific leaf weight.Furthermore,the tissue anatomy of the tobaccos’ main veins were also observed and the research results were presented as follows:1.Using weight test to examine the fracture rate of the Yunyan87 and K326,the results showed that the fracture rate of the sand leaves,4-6(th)-leaves and lumbar leaves of Yunyan87were all higher than those of the tobaccos K326.What is more,such results lasted through all the three tobaccos’ growing stages.2.The results of the effects of transplanting density on the tobaccos’ resistance to fracture and on the related physiological and biochemical indexes of Yunyan87:compared to the transplanting density as 16,500 tobaccos per hectare,the fracture rate of the middle-lower parts of the tobaccos transplanted as 13,500 per hectare were lower through the three growing stages;in addition,the lignin content,POD and PAL activities of the middle-lower parts of the tobaccos that were transplanted as 13,500 per hectare were stronger than those of the tobaccos transplanted as 16,500 per hectare during the three growing stages;besides,the lignin content of the tobaccos was positively related to their resistance to fracture to some extent;meanwhile,the tobaccos’ resistance to fracture would be strengthen if they were transplanted as 13,500 per hectare.In another word,if the tobaccos transplanted few and for between,they would be stronger to resist fracturing.the specific leaf weight in all the positions of Yunyan87 transplanted as 13,500 per hectare were higher than those in the tobaccos that were transplanted as 16,500 per hectare.Such results indicated that the closer the transplanting density is,the lower the tobaccos’ illumination and water using efficiency will be.At the same time,the illumination and water using efficiency of the 4-6(th)~leaves were stronger than those of the sand leaves and lumbar leaves between the two types of transplanting density tobaccos.3.The results of the impact of transplanting density on the tissue anatomy of the main veins among Yunyan87:during the three growing stages,the main veins’ tissues of the middle-lower parts of the tobaccos transplanted as 13,500 per hectare were all more flourishing compared to those of the tobaccos that were transplanted as 16,500 per hectare.4.The results of the effect of plastic film mulching on the resistance to fracture and on their physiological and biochemical indexes of Yunyan87:the fracture rate of the middle-lower parts of the tobaccos that were covered with plastic films were relatively lower than those of the tobaccos that were uncovered with films through the three growing stages.The lignin content,POD and PAL activities in the tobaccos with plastic films were higher compared to those in the tobaccos without plastic films.there were no significant differences in the specific leaf weight in the middle-lower parts between the tobaccos with plastic film and those without plastic film.That is to say,plastic film mulching exerted little influence on the illumination and water using efficiency of the middle-lower parts of Yunyan87,furthermore,there was no direct or necessary connection between the specific leaf weight and weight capacity of Yunyan87.5.The results of the impact of plastic film mulching on the tissue anatomy of the main veins of Yunyan87:the area of vascular bundle of the main veins in the middle-lower of Yunyan87 parts were bigger,the number of vessel element were more,and their ability to resist fracturing were stronger among the tobaccos with plastic films.6.The results of the effect of transplanting date on the resistance to fracture and on their physiological and biochemical indexes of Yunyan87:During the squaring stage,the fracture rate,lignin content,POD and PAL activities of the middle-lower parts of the tobaccos transplanted on 4th,May were not significantly different from those of the tobaccos transplanted on 26th,May.Besides,before the first harvesting and during the middle leaf harvesting time,the resistance to fracture of the tobaccos which were transplanted on 26th,May was stronger than that of the tobaccos which were transplanted on 4th,May.Transplanting date did not exert significant effect on the specific leaf weight of all the part of the tobaccos during the three growing stages.7.The results of the impact of transplanting date on the tissue anatomy of the main veins of Yunyan87:Transplanting date did not show great impact on the fibrovascular tissues in the main vein of Yunyan87 in the squaring stages,with the maturing of tobaccos,the intensity of the fibrovascular tissues in the main veins of all the part of the tobaccos transplanted at the end of May was stronger than that of the tobaccos transplanted at the beginning of may.8.The influence of three ecological factors on the resistance to fracture of the yunyan87:The order of the impact of the three factors on POD and PAL activities was temperature first,then light intensity and relative humidity last.The tobaccos’ POD and PAL activities were strongest when the day and night temperature was between 25-15,relative humidity was 65%and the light intensity was 60%in days.
